In-Depth Examination of Current Property Prices in Boksburg

A colorful map of Boksburg showing entry-level home prices and economic factors affecting them.

The Boksburg property market has experienced significant fluctuations over the past few years, which have notably impacted entry-level homes. Currently, the average price for these properties fluctuates between R800,000 and R1,200,000, with variations that depend on specific neighbourhoods and the condition of each property. Several critical factors that influence these price differences include:

  • Economic Conditions: The overall health of the national economy plays a crucial role in shaping buyer confidence and influencing affordability within the market.
  • Interest Rates: Variations in interest rates set by the South African Reserve Bank directly affect the amounts homeowners must repay on their mortgages, impacting their purchasing power.
  • Supply and Demand: An uptick in demand for entry-level homes can lead to increased prices, while an oversupply of properties may cause stagnation or declines in property values.
  • Location: Proximity to essential amenities, educational institutions, and transport routes can significantly affect property values and desirability.
  • Market Sentiment: General consumer perceptions and opinions about the property market can greatly influence pricing trends and buyer behaviour.

Gaining a comprehensive understanding of these dynamics is paramount for potential buyers and investors who aim to effectively navigate the Boksburg property landscape and make informed decisions regarding their real estate investments.

Key Financial Considerations for Property Buyers and Renters

Weighing the Financial Aspects of Renting Versus Buying in Boksburg

When evaluating the costs associated with renting compared to buying an entry-level property in Boksburg, potential buyers must take into account a variety of financial aspects. The monthly expenses linked to each option can significantly impact decision-making processes. Key financial factors to consider include:

  • Monthly Payments: Rent payments are typically lower than mortgage repayments, especially for entry-level homes, making them more accessible for many.
  • Initial Costs: Renting usually requires a deposit and the first month’s rent, while purchasing a property generally necessitates a substantial down payment along with various transfer costs, which can be prohibitive for first-time buyers.
  • Insurance Costs: Homeowners need to budget for comprehensive home insurance, while renters often require only content insurance, reducing their financial burden.
  • Property Taxes: Homeowners are responsible for municipal property taxes, which can further contribute to their monthly expenses and overall financial planning.

A detailed evaluation of these costs allows individuals to determine which option aligns best with their financial situations and long-term goals, empowering them to make prudent decisions in the ever-evolving property market.

Understanding Tax Implications for Renters and Buyers

Navigating the tax landscape in Boksburg is essential for both renters and buyers since there are distinct implications for each group. Buyers can benefit from certain tax deductions, while renters must consider different factors. Key tax implications include:

  • Transfer Duty: Buyers need to account for transfer duty on property purchases, which varies based on the property price and can add a significant amount to overall costs.
  • Home Loan Interest Deductions: Homeowners can often deduct the interest paid on their mortgages from their taxable income, providing substantial financial relief.
  • Rental Income Tax: Landlords must declare rental income on their tax returns, which can impact overall profitability and financial planning.
  • Maintenance Deductions: Certain maintenance costs associated with rental properties may be tax-deductible for landlords, further influencing their investment strategy.

Understanding these tax implications is crucial for making informed financial decisions, whether one is renting or buying in Boksburg.

Investigating Down Payment and Financing Options for Buyers

When contemplating the purchase of an entry-level property in Boksburg, various financing options and down payment requirements must be thoroughly assessed. The prospect of securing a mortgage can appear daunting; however, understanding the financial landscape can make the process more manageable. Key points to consider include:

  • Typical Down Payment: Most lenders require a down payment of approximately 10-20% of the property price, representing a substantial upfront cost that can be a barrier for many.
  • Government Assistance: Several government programs and initiatives exist to assist first-time buyers with lower down payment options, making homeownership more accessible.
  • Mortgage Types: Understanding the distinctions between fixed-rate and variable-rate mortgages, along with their implications, is critical for making informed choices about financing.
  • Credit Score Impact: A strong credit score can enhance eligibility for better mortgage rates, making it a crucial factor for prospective buyers seeking competitive financing.

Thorough research into these financial considerations will empower buyers to make informed decisions about entering the property market in Boksburg.

Expert Insights on Renting Versus Buying Entry-Level Property in Boksburg

Local Real Estate Experts Share Valuable Insights

Local real estate professionals in Boksburg possess a wealth of knowledge regarding the property market and its current trends. Their firsthand experiences provide invaluable insights for potential buyers and renters. For instance, many experts note that entry-level homes are in high demand due to the influx of young families into the area, indicating a vibrant market.

They typically recommend considering specific suburbs like Parkrand or Sunward Park, known for their community amenities, schools, and family-friendly environments. A prevalent sentiment is that while renting may offer initial affordability, buying can provide greater long-term security and investment potential, especially in a market projected for growth.

The importance of maintaining a vigilant eye on neighbourhood trends and property conditions is a recurring theme among local experts. Market fluctuations can lead to significant differences in property values, emphasising the need for informed decision-making to navigate the Boksburg real estate landscape effectively.

Legal Insights on Property Transactions from Experts

Legal professionals in Boksburg play a vital role in property transactions, providing critical insights into the legalities involved in renting and buying. Their expertise aids buyers in navigating the complexities of property law to ensure compliance with local regulations and avoid potential pitfalls.

Common advice includes the necessity of conducting thorough due diligence on properties, such as reviewing title deeds, understanding any encumbrances, and ensuring that all contractual obligations are met. Legal experts strongly advise buyers to seek legal representation during the purchasing process to mitigate potential risks, such as undisclosed property issues that may arise after the sale.

For renters, comprehending lease agreements and associated rights is essential. Legal professionals can clarify obligations for both parties, ensuring that renters are fully aware of their rights regarding maintenance, property conditions, and any legal recourse available to them.

What Steps Should You Follow in the Buying Process in Boksburg?

Understanding the Key Steps to Successfully Purchase Property in Boksburg

Buying an entry-level property in Boksburg involves several crucial steps to facilitate a smooth transaction. Familiarising oneself with this process can greatly simplify the journey for prospective buyers and clarify the expectations and requirements involved in property acquisition.

First and foremost, assessing financial readiness is vital, which includes obtaining pre-approval for a mortgage. This initial step offers clarity on budget constraints and assists in setting realistic expectations for what can be afforded. Following this, buyers should engage a reputable real estate agent who possesses in-depth knowledge of the local market and can aid in identifying suitable properties that meet their criteria and budget.

Once a property has been identified, a formal offer is submitted, typically accompanied by a deposit to indicate serious intent. Upon acceptance of the offer, the buyer must undergo due diligence, which encompasses property inspections and verifying pertinent documentation to ensure there are no hidden issues. Finally, the transfer of ownership is finalised through a conveyancer, who manages the legal paperwork and registration process to ensure compliance with all legal requirements.

Remaining informed throughout the buying process is essential, as each stage carries specific requirements and timelines that must be adhered to for a successful purchase, ensuring that buyers are well-prepared for each step.

Legal and Administrative Steps in Property Transactions

Navigating the legal and administrative requirements is a crucial aspect of buying property in Boksburg. Engaging a qualified conveyancer is essential to ensure compliance with all legal norms and requirements associated with property transactions, safeguarding buyers against potential legal issues.

Key administrative steps include obtaining a property valuation, which assesses the property’s worth and informs the mortgage process. Buyers must also conduct thorough title deed searches to confirm ownership and identify any encumbrances that may affect their purchase, ensuring a clear title.

Furthermore, understanding the transfer process, which involves registration with the Deeds Office, is vital. This step finalises the buyer’s legal ownership of the property and ensures that all necessary documentation is correctly filed. A comprehensive understanding of these requirements can prevent potential legal pitfalls during the buying process, ensuring a smoother transaction and peace of mind for the buyer.
